The Illinois Farm Bureau ACTION TEAMs are made up of four teams with 10-15 volunteers on each. They meet for one day, twice a year - and turn unique ideas and experiences into a year of activities and amazing results.

There are four teams to choose from, including:

Quality of Life - If your passion is farmer health and safety, help spread the word.

Public Relations - If you're passionate about the farmer's image, here's your chance to show it.

Membership - If you see the value in your IFB membership, help others do the same.

Education - If you want to educate the adult public about agriculture, then this is the team for you. (The photo above shows a sign that this team developed to promote agriculture at local vineyards.)

Your team meets twice a year to brainstorm and develop a plan for one or two statewide projects. The IFB staff then begins its work to help make your ideas a reality. If your proposal is approved by the IFB Board, it is then set into action to produce great results.
